Standard Detailed Gallery Strunz Chemical ElementsDetailed Mineral List:
ⓘ Axinite-(Fe) Formula: Ca2Fe2+Al2BSi4O15OH |
ⓘ 'Chlorite Group' |
ⓘ 'Plagioclase' Formula: (Na,Ca)[(Si,Al)AlSi2]O8 References: |
ⓘ Prehnite Formula: Ca2Al2Si3O10(OH)2 |
ⓘ Quartz Formula: SiO2 References: |
✪ Titanite Formula: CaTi(SiO4)O Habit: Tabular crystals to 5 cm, occasionally completely flawless Colour: Honey brown |
